Specifications

The Kimble/Kontes KIMAX Culture Tubes, Reusable, with Screw Cap, Kimble Chase 45066A 16125 With PTFE-Faced Rubber-Lined Caps boast the following specifications:

  • Size: 16 x 125 mm. This compact size makes them easy to handle and transport.
  • Volume: 16 mL. The volume is sufficient for most field-sampling needs without being excessively bulky.
  • GPI Thread Finish: 15-415. This thread size ensures compatibility with a wide range of caps and closures.
  • Kimble Chase No.: 45066A 16125. This number is useful for reordering and specifying the correct product.
  • The KIMAX borosilicate glass construction provides exceptional chemical resistance and thermal stability, crucial for maintaining sample integrity. The PTFE-faced rubber-lined caps prevent contamination and ensure a leak-proof seal, particularly important when transporting hazardous materials or sensitive samples.

Durability & Maintenance

The KIMAX borosilicate glass is known for its durability and resistance to chemical attack, ensuring a long service life. With proper care and handling, these tubes can withstand years of use without showing signs of degradation. Cleaning is straightforward – a simple wash with soap and water, followed by sterilization in an autoclave, is sufficient to maintain their cleanliness and integrity.

The PTFE liners in the caps are also durable and resistant to chemical degradation. However, they should be inspected regularly for signs of wear and replaced as needed to ensure a secure seal.
